Frases de Heinz Guderian

Heinz Wilhelm Guderian foi teórico militar e inovador general do Exército Alemão durante a Segunda Guerra Mundial. As forças panzer germânicas cresceram e lutaram de acordo com suas teorias, a mais conhecida delas publicada no livro "Achtung - Panzer"!. Ocupou os postos de "comandante dos Corpos Panzer", "Comandante do Exército Panzer", "Inspetor Geral das Tropas Blindadas" e "Chefe do Estado Maior do Exército". Ele foi promovido a "General das Tropas Panzer" em julho de 1940 e depois a "Coronel General".

“You hit somebody with your fist and not with your fingers spread.”

Man schlägt jemanden mit der Faust und nicht mit gespreizten Fingern.
As quoted in Die Deutschen gepanzerten Truppen bis 1945 (1965) by Oskar Munzel, p. 209; this indicated the need to concentrate tank forces for one strong push in one direction and not distribute them over a large area.

“Boot 'em, don't spatter 'em!”

Nicht Kleckern sondern Klotzen!
As quoted in How Great Generals Win (1993) by Bevin Alexander, p. 227; this statement became a stock phrase which Hitler often repeated. It is comparable to the adage "Don't do things by half."

“We have severely underestimated the Russians, the extent of the country and the treachery of the climate. This is the revenge of reality.”

Letter to his wife (9 November 1941) on the German failures in Operation Barbarossa and the battles of the Eastern Front, quoted in Images of Kursk : History's Greatest Tank Battle, July 1943 (2002) by Nikolas Cornish, p. 6; also in The Storm of War: A New History of the Second World War (2009) by Andrew Roberts, p. 409
